4 years ago it was amazing, this year, well it's just a low end hotel with everything being broken. My night lamp was flickering, asked to be fix and the staff only unplugged and replugged. Still continued to flicker so I didn't bother. The in room sofa was extremely uncomfortable so we decided to turn it into a bed (could be folded out) but guess what, that too was broken.. so basically the sofa in the room was just for decoration. The toilet flush too was broken, it keep leaking but thank god with the toilet door closed we don't hear it but if it wasn't for the door is go crazy. Should you go there? Well if it's last minute and you are just going to stay one night and save a few penny, sure I guess. But if you plan a little vacation and want to stay for more then 1 night, absolutely not. Anywhere else in the area would be better. The ONLY good thing I have to say was that the reception staff were very kind.
